Dec 14, 2025  
2023-2024 College Catalog 
    
2023-2024 College Catalog [ARCHIVED CATALOG]

CS 205 INTRODUCTION TO COMPUTATION



A concrete approach to mathematics and logic is needed to understand algorithmic problem solving. Introduction to the discrete math needed in computer science. Includes a proof-and-algorithm-oriented, but elementary, introduction to logic, foundational concepts (sets, relations, maps, integers, divisibility, and congruence), as well as sequences, induction, recursion, counting, and discrete probability. 4 Credits Prerequisite: Eligible to take a 100-level math course.